The Ultimate Guide to High Precision Cross Roller Slewing Bearings
High precision cross roller slewing bearings are essential components in advanced machinery, offering unparalleled accuracy and rigidity. Unlike conventional bearings, their unique crossed roller design minimizes deformation under heavy loads while maintaining smooth rotational movement. Industries such as robotics, aerospace, and medical imaging rely on these bearings for critical applications where precision is non-negotiable.
Structural Design and Material Selection
The compact structure of cross roller slewing bearings features alternating perpendicular rollers, distributing loads evenly across contact surfaces. Manufactured from high-grade chrome steel or ceramic composites, these components undergo rigorous heat treatment to enhance durability and corrosion resistance. This design drastically reduces friction, enabling high-speed operation with minimal maintenance requirements.
Performance Metrics and Testing Standards
Rigorous quality control ensures each high precision cross roller slewing bearing meets international ISO 492 and ABEC 7+ standards. Key parameters include axial/radial runout below 5μm, dynamic load capacities exceeding 50kN, and operating temperature ranges from -30°C to 120°C. Advanced laser interferometry validates geometric accuracy before shipment.
Common Applications Across Industries
These specialized bearings enable breakthrough innovations in multiple sectors:
Robotic Automation Systems
Industrial robots utilize cross roller slewing bearings in articulated joints for repeatable positioning within 0.001° tolerance. Their zero-backlash characteristics ensure consistent performance in assembly lines and surgical robots.
Renewable Energy Infrastructure
Wind turbine yaw systems incorporate large-diameter slewing bearings to maintain optimal blade orientation. The sealed designs withstand harsh environmental conditions while maintaining operational precision for decades.
Frequently Asked Questions
How do cross roller designs outperform traditional bearings?
The 90° crossed arrangement creates simultaneous contact across multiple raceways, providing superior moment stiffness and tilt resistance compared to ball bearing configurations.
What lubrication intervals are recommended?
Under standard operating conditions, regreasing every 2,000 hours with synthetic lithium-complex grease ensures optimal service life. Extreme applications may require customized lubrication schedules.
Optimizing Bearing Selection
When specifying high precision cross roller slewing bearings, consider factors like:
• Pre-load requirements for system rigidity
• Environmental sealing needs
• Custom mounting configuration options
• Integrated sensor compatibility
